1. Dome Cameras – Ideal for Indoor Surveillance
Dome cameras are one of the most commonly used CCTV security cameras due to their discreet design. They are ideal for both indoor and outdoor surveillance and are often seen in retail stores, offices, and hotels.
Key Features:
✅ 360-degree coverage
✅ Vandal-resistant design
✅ Night vision capability
✅ Weatherproof models available
Best For: Office buildings, restaurants, hotels, and shopping malls.
2. Bullet Cameras – Long-Range Surveillance
Bullet cameras are designed for long-range surveillance and are commonly installed in parking lots, highways, and perimeter security areas. Their cylindrical shape allows them to house large lenses, making them great for capturing distant objects.
Key Features:
✅ Long-range focus
✅ Weatherproof casing
✅ Infrared night vision
✅ High-definition video
Best For: Warehouses, commercial properties, large outdoor spaces.
3. PTZ Cameras (Pan-Tilt-Zoom) – Remote-Controlled Surveillance
PTZ cameras allow users to pan, tilt, and zoom the camera remotely. These cameras are widely used in high-security areas where active monitoring is required.
Key Features:
✅ 360-degree coverage
✅ Optical zoom for clear close-ups
✅ Motion tracking and auto-focus
✅ Smart AI-powered analytics
Best For: Airports, banks, casinos, and large commercial spaces.
4. C-Mount Cameras – Interchangeable Lens Options
If you need a camera with customizable lenses, C-Mount cameras are the best option. These cameras allow users to change lenses based on the distance and field of view required.
Key Features:
✅ Interchangeable lens for better customization
✅ Long-range surveillance
✅ High-resolution footage
✅ Durable and weather-resistant
Best For: Industrial sites, factories, logistics companies.
5. Thermal CCTV Cameras – Night Vision and Heat Detection
Thermal cameras are perfect for low-light environments as they detect heat signatures rather than relying on visible light. These cameras are commonly used in high-security zones and during emergency response operations.
Key Features:
✅ Detects movement even in complete darkness
✅ Can identify objects through fog and smoke
✅ AI-powered analytics for unusual activity detection
✅ High-definition thermal imaging
Best For: Border security, military bases, remote areas, and emergency response operations.
6. Wireless CCTV Cameras – Smart and Hassle-Free Surveillance
With the rise of smart home security, wireless CCTV cameras have become extremely popular. These cameras operate over Wi-Fi and allow real-time remote access via smartphones and cloud storage.
Key Features:
✅ No need for extensive wiring
✅ Cloud storage options
✅ AI motion detection alerts
✅ Integration with smart home systems
Best For: Smart homes, apartments, small businesses.
7. 4K Ultra HD Cameras – Crystal Clear Resolution
For those looking for the highest resolution, 4K Ultra HD cameras offer unmatched clarity and detail. These cameras capture video in ultra-high-definition (UHD), making them ideal for security-sensitive areas.
Key Features:
✅ 4K ultra-high resolution
✅ Facial recognition capabilities
✅ Wide-angle field of view
✅ Advanced zoom options without losing quality
Best For: Banks, casinos, luxury stores, high-end residential properties.

Latest Trends in CCTV Security Technology
✔ AI-Powered Surveillance
AI-driven security cameras can recognize faces, detect anomalies, and send instant alerts.
✔ Cloud-Based CCTV Systems
More businesses and homes are shifting to cloud-based storage for better accessibility and scalability.
✔ 5G-Enabled Cameras
5G technology is improving real-time monitoring, reducing lag, and enhancing remote security operations.
✔ Smart Integration with IoT
Modern CCTV cameras are now being integrated with smart homes and IoT ecosystems, allowing users to control their security systems through voice assistants like Alexa and Google Home.
Choosing the Right CCTV Camera for Your Needs
When selecting a CCTV Camera Installation, consider the following:
🔹 Location: Indoor or outdoor?
🔹 Resolution: HD, 4K, or thermal imaging?
🔹 Storage: Local DVR/NVR or cloud-based?
🔹 Power Source: Wired or wireless?
🔹 Smart Features: AI analytics, motion detection, remote access?
